Acrobat Messenger 1.0.3 Update for Windows for Windows 2001-11-16

This update installs Adobe Acrobat Messenger 1.0.3, which addresses the following issues:
- Now supports Microsoft Windows 2000 and Windows XP
- The Reinitialize Messenger System Files utility now accounts for the possibility of a hostname change as well as an IP address change.
- The Make Searchable process now automatically restarts itself in a long-term use situation that previously would have hung, preventing documents from being delivered.
- LDAP Directory Listing now works with Microsoft Exchange 5.5 Server.
- When the user mistypes his or her name at the Welcome screen, e-mail messages sent to that address will be delivered to the first name on the Administrators list, if present, or to "Postmaster," if not present. The redirected delivery occurs only if the SMTP server accepts the message to that Welcome screen address. (This change affects notification of Fax and Print delivery status and notification of undeliverable e-mail from the Messenger station.)

Acrobat Messenger Additional Scanner Support for Windows 2000-10-20

This file adds support for the Fujitsu M3091Cd and Fujitsu ScanPartner 620C scanners to Acrobat Messenger.

omniORB 2.8.0 Source Code for Windows 2000-03-14

Adobe created Adobe Acrobat Messenger using omniORB, a freeware component. By using this software component, Adobe is obligated to make omniORB available for download and to publically state that it uses omniORB in its software. This Web page and download opportunity fulfills this legal obligation.Download omniORB only if you want to examine or modify the application source code for it. End-users of Adobe Acrobat Messenger typically have no need for this download. This download is not an update for Adobe Acrobat Messenger -- the features and functionality included in this download are already included with Acrobat Messenger 1.0.For more details about omniORB, please see http://www.uk.research.att.com/omniORB/omniORB.html.
